Maizuru vs Khamti Climate & Distance Between

Myanmar flag
  • The distance between Maizuru, Japan and Khamti, Myanmar is approximately 3,902 km or 2,425 mi.
  • To reach Maizuru in this distance one would set out from Khamti bearing 64.6°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Maizuru bearing 85.6° or E .
  • Maizuru has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Khamti has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
  • Maizuru is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Khamti is in or near the subtropical wet for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 9.8 °C (17.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 13 °C (23.4°F) more in Maizuru.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1842.8 mm (72.6 in) less which is equivalent to 1842.8 l/m² (45.23 US gal/ft²) or 18,428,000 l/ha (1,970,076 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.5° lower in Maizuru than in Khamti.
